Technical Analysis

After a volatile April, NXG has settled into a defined trading range. The current price of $49.15 sits almost exactly midway between its established support at $46.69 and resistance at $51.61, suggesting a period of consolidation rather than directional conviction. The stock recently rebounded from the lower end of this channel, forming a higher low that could signal waning selling pressure. However, each attempt to breach the $51.61 resistance level has been met with sellers, resulting in a series of lower highs over the past several weeks. This pattern creates a potential descending triangle formation, which often precedes a breakout—though the direction remains uncertain. Momentum indicators appear mixed. The relative strength index resides in neutral territory, around the mid-40s range, indicating neither overbought nor oversold conditions. Volume has been relatively subdued during the latest upswing, hinting at a lack of strong buying conviction. Meanwhile, moving averages are converging, with the shorter-term average flattening near the longer-term average; a cross above could provide a bullish tilt, while a failure to hold above would likely reinforce near-term bearishness. Traders may watch for a close decisively above $51.61 or below $46.69 to confirm the next directional move. Until then, the stock remains range-bound, with traders likely to respect these technical boundaries.
